Getafe CF faces officiating criticism and squad transitions
Getafe CF manager José Bordalás expressed frustration following a 3-0 defeat against Alavés, claiming his team is not treated equally by officials. Bordalás noted that the red card shown to Kiko Femenía significantly impacted the match and suggested that the frequency of early bookings for his players indicates a lack of consistency in officiating.
Despite the loss, the club is shifting its focus toward the UEFA Conference League. Bordalás emphasized the importance of preparing for upcoming European competition after the squad underwent several changes due to the departures of key players like Luis Milla and Mauro Arambarri.
Midfielder Mario Martín has stepped up to fill the void left by these departures. Martín expressed his readiness to take on a leadership role in the center of the pitch, stating he feels the responsibility to drive the team forward during both the LaLiga campaign and their European pursuits.
